Breathe

Breathing is essential for all athletes, especially ball players. Oxygen is a necessity for life and to perform at the highest level, one must simply breathe. You might say, obviously you are breathing, its subconscious. There has been recent research to prove the performance in athletes with certain breathing patterns.

This method is call Diaphragmatic breathing. This method has been proven to exponentially improve you ability to lock in and react in certain situations.

The steps to the method are as follows:

  • Inhale slowly through your nose for 3 seconds
  • Hold your breath for 2 seconds
  • Slowly exhale through your mouth for 5 seconds

Doing these simple steps will allow your mind and body to relax and react! This is a necessity for athletes and others.
